Wang Chao (Chinese: 王超; pinyin: Wáng Chāo; born November 2, 1996) is a Chinese ice dancer. With his skating partner, Ning Wanqi, he is the 2020 Cup of China bronze medalist, a three-time Chinese national bronze medalist (2018–20), and competed in the final segment at two Four Continents Championships (2019, 2020).
